What is "The Brainwashing of My Dad" About?
At its core, The Brainwashing of My Dad is a film that explores the impact of right-wing media on one American family. The director, Jen Senko, noticed a drastic change in her father's personality and political views. Once a laid-back, open-minded liberal, he became increasingly angry, opinionated, and entrenched in conservative ideologies. This transformation wasn't sudden; it was a gradual shift fueled by a constant diet of conservative talk radio and television. This constant exposure led to a complete overhaul of his beliefs, affecting his relationships and overall well-being. The Story Behind the Film
The Brainwashing of My Dad is more than just a documentary; it's a deeply personal journey for filmmaker Jen Senko. Imagine watching your father, a man you've always admired for his open-mindedness and progressive values, slowly morph into someone unrecognizable. That's exactly what Jen experienced. Her father, Frank, was a typical liberal dad, but over time, he became increasingly consumed by right-wing media. His personality changed, his views hardened, and the family dynamic suffered. Frustrated and heartbroken, Jen decided to pick up a camera and investigate what was happening to her dad. This wasn't just a film project; it was a desperate attempt to understand and reconnect with her father. The process was incredibly challenging, both emotionally and logistically. Jen had to navigate complex family relationships while also delving into the world of media manipulation and political polarization. She interviewed experts, researched the history of right-wing media, and meticulously documented her father's transformation.
